What is the volume of a sphere if it has a radius of 3 feet? (Use 3.14 for π.) 37.68 ft 3 904.32 ft 3 75.36 ft 3 113.04 ft 3

Respuesta :

patmcgroin25359 patmcgroin25359
  • 09-03-2018
The answer is 113.04. Volume of a sphere is 4/3*pi*r³so 4/3*3.14*3³=113.04
